Ba4B11O20F is a barium borate fluoride ceramic compound belonging to the borate ceramic family, which combines boron oxide chemistry with alkaline earth metal constituents and fluorine doping. This is a specialized compound primarily of research and developmental interest, studied for optical and thermal applications where the borate matrix and fluorine substitution provide tailored glass-forming or crystalline properties. The material family is notable for potential use in optics, thermal management, and specialized refractory applications where traditional silicate or alumina ceramics are insufficient.
